✦ Neatly Summary
Aultmore 36 Year Old 1974 - Old Malt Cask (Douglas Laing) is a 36-year-old single malt from Aultmore (Speyside, Scotland), bottled at 50% ABV. Expect fruity, oaky and sweet character — old wood, sherried, nutty, dried fruit. Best suited for experienced drinkers who enjoy bold, complex whiskies. A premium pour worth the price.
